Output 62be2dd41066af44d7a133f4da0a66ab213e953bed8ebdf0f52e98037fdca266:3

value
152858500
script pubkey
OP_0 OP_PUSHBYTES_20 6d0902852069aa05af01ffc00ec22af3dd58e580
address
ltc1qd5ys9pfqdx4qttcpllqqas3270w43evqnqty78
transaction
62be2dd41066af44d7a133f4da0a66ab213e953bed8ebdf0f52e98037fdca266
spent
true